That fishtail light is the vehicle skid control light. The VSC function is designed to help the car get traction during hydroplaning or something of that sort. It is a safety feature and won't allow the rear wheels to brake loose for very long if at all. I was dirt road riding the other night and could not break the rear wheels loose for very long. The function did keep me out of the ditch a couple of times though, so it served its purpose nicely. I am no expert, but that is basically what the function is for.
